What Features Should Students Consider When Choosing an Espresso Machine?

When choosing the best espresso machine for students, several key features should be considered to ensure it meets their needs effectively.

  • Size and Portability: A compact espresso machine is essential for students who may have limited space in dorm rooms or small apartments. Portability is also a factor if they plan to move it between locations or take it home during breaks.
  • Ease of Use: Students often have busy schedules, so an espresso machine that is user-friendly and doesn’t require extensive training to operate is vital. Features like one-touch buttons or automatic settings can make brewing quick and hassle-free.
  • Price: Budget constraints are common among students, making it important to find an espresso machine that offers good value without sacrificing quality. Comparing prices and looking for machines with solid warranties can help students make informed decisions.
  • Brewing Time: Fast brewing times are beneficial for students who may need their coffee in a hurry before classes or study sessions. Machines that can produce espresso quickly, ideally under a minute, will help maintain their busy lifestyle.
  • Maintenance and Cleaning: Some espresso machines require more maintenance than others, which can be a hassle for students. Choosing a machine with removable parts that are dishwasher safe or easy to clean will save time and effort.
  • Quality of Coffee: The ability to produce high-quality espresso is paramount. Students should consider machines that offer consistent pressure and temperature control, as these factors significantly influence the flavor and quality of the coffee.
  • Integrated Grinder: Having a built-in grinder is a convenient feature that allows students to use fresh coffee beans, enhancing the taste of their espresso. This feature can save space and eliminate the need for an additional appliance.
  • Frothing Capability: For those who enjoy lattes or cappuccinos, an espresso machine with a good frother or steam wand is essential. This feature allows students to experiment with various coffee drinks and flavors, catering to different tastes.

How Much Should Students Expect to Spend on a Quality Espresso Machine?

Students looking for a quality espresso machine should consider several factors including budget, functionality, and durability.

  • Entry-Level Machines ($100 – $300): These machines are perfect for students who want to enjoy espresso without breaking the bank. They typically offer basic features and are usually semi-automatic, allowing users to learn the art of espresso making while still being affordable.
  • Mid-Range Machines ($300 – $600): This price range offers more advanced features such as better pressure control and temperature stability. These machines often come with built-in grinders and milk frothers, making them versatile for creating various coffee drinks.
  • High-End Machines ($600 and up): For students who are serious about their espresso, investing in a high-end machine can be worthwhile. These machines provide superior build quality, precise controls, and often include advanced features like PID temperature control, allowing for consistent results and a professional coffee experience.
  • Capsule Machines ($100 – $400): Capsule machines are a convenient option for students looking for quick, consistent espresso without the hassle of manual brewing. They require less maintenance and cleanup, making them ideal for busy lifestyles, although the cost of capsules can add up over time.
  • Used or Refurbished Machines ($50 – $300): Purchasing a used or refurbished espresso machine can be a cost-effective way for students to access higher-quality machines at a fraction of the cost. However, it is important to ensure that the machine is in good working condition and to check for warranties or return policies.

How Can Students Maintain an Espresso Machine in a Busy Lifestyle?

Students can effectively maintain an espresso machine even with a busy lifestyle by following these essential tips:

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ping the espresso machine clean is crucial for its longevity and performance. This includes daily tasks such as wiping down the exterior, rinsing the portafilter, and backflushing the machine to prevent coffee oils from building up.
  • Proper Water Usage: Using filtered water can enhance the taste of the espresso and prolong the life of the machine. Hard water can lead to mineral buildup, so students should consider descaling their machine regularly to avoid clogs and maintain optimal functionality.
  • Routine Maintenance Checks: Conducting routine checks on the machine’s components such as the steam wand and the group head ensures that everything is functioning correctly. Students should familiarize themselves with the manual to understand how to troubleshoot common issues and replace any worn parts when necessary.
  • Time Management: Allocating specific times for coffee preparation can help students enjoy their espresso without feeling rushed. Setting aside a few minutes each day to prepare and clean the machine can make the process more enjoyable and less of a chore.
  • Using Quality Coffee Beans: Investing in high-quality coffee beans can enhance the espresso experience and reduce the frequency of machine maintenance. Fresh beans are less likely to clog the grinder and can lead to better-tasting coffee, making the effort worthwhile.
  • Learning Efficient Techniques: Developing efficient techniques for brewing can save time and enhance the espresso quality. Students can watch tutorials or take short courses to learn how to use the machine effectively, allowing them to make great coffee quickly.

What Espresso Machines Are Best Suited for Small Kitchen Spaces?

When looking for the best espresso machines suited for small kitchen spaces, especially for students, compactness, ease of use, and affordability are key factors.

  • De’Longhi EC155: This machine is highly regarded for its compact design, making it perfect for limited counter space. It features a stainless steel boiler and a 15-bar pressure pump, ensuring quality espresso shots while being user-friendly for beginners.
  • Nespresso Essenza Mini: Known for its ultra-compact size, the Essenza Mini is ideal for students seeking convenience. It uses coffee pods, which eliminates the need for grinding and tamping, allowing for quick and easy espresso in minimal time.
  • Breville Bambino Plus: This machine strikes a balance between size and functionality, providing professional-grade espresso in a small footprint. It heats up quickly and features a steam wand for frothing milk, making it suitable for a variety of coffee drinks.
  • Hamilton Beach Espresso Maker: An affordable option, this espresso maker is designed for simplicity and ease of use. It’s compact and lightweight, perfect for students who need to make quality espresso without taking up too much space or budget.
  • Gaggia Classic Pro: While a bit larger than some others on this list, the Gaggia Classic Pro is still manageable for small kitchens and offers commercial-grade quality. Its durable build and ability to create rich espresso make it a worthwhile investment for those serious about their coffee.
